More detail on this person: Roy Lee Tidyman, 78, died Oct. 16, 2014, at Green Forest. He was born Jan. 4, 1936, in Hayes County, Nebraska, to Leonard Lee and Xertha Adelle (Winters) Tidyman. He served in the U.S. Army during the Korean and Vietnam wars, retiring after 20 years of service. He was a member of VFW Post No. 7518, the American Legion and the National Rifle Association (NRA). He was preceded in death by his parents, Leonard Lee and Xertha Adelle Tidyman; two great-granddaughters, Hannah Nicole Tidyman and Tori Tidyman; and one son-in-law, Ron Weathereal. Survivors include children, Monty Lee Tidyman and wife, Mary of Green Forest, Leonard Owen Tidyman and wife, Cindy of Siloam Springs, Arkansas; Nancy Sue Davis of Green Forest and Marlene Jo Weathereal of Berryville, Arkansas; three brothers, Milton Tidyman of North Platte, Nebraska, Glenn Tidyman and wife, Betty of Southerland, Nebraska, and Larry Tidyman and wife, Carla of Benkelman, Nebraska; sister, Beulah Ford of Hutchinson, Kansas; eight grandchildren; and 12 great-grandchildren.
